How to Read This Label
Supplement labels contain several key sections regulated by the FDA:
- Serving Size — The recommended amount per dose. Always check this — some products require multiple capsules per serving.
- Amount Per Serving — Shows the quantity of each nutrient in the product, typically in IU (International Units), mg (milligrams), or mcg (micrograms).
- % Daily Value (%DV) — Indicates how much a nutrient in a serving contributes to a daily diet. 5% DV or less is low; 20% DV or more is high.
- Other Ingredients — Lists inactive ingredients like fillers, binders, and capsule materials (e.g., gelatin, cellulose, magnesium stearate).
- Suggested Use — The manufacturer's recommended directions for taking the supplement, including timing and dosage.
Source: FDA Dietary Supplement Labeling Guide
